īnsānus, īnsāna, īnsānum
adjective (2-1-2)
  1. of unsound mind, mad, insane
  2. violent, absurd, raging, foolish, frantic
  3. outrageous, monstrous, extravagant, excessive
  4. rapt, inspired
  5. maddening

īn-sānus adj. with comp. and sup, of unsound mind, mad, insane: quod idem contigit insanis: maritus, Iu.

—Violent, absurd, raging, foolish, frantic: homines ex stultis insanos facere, T.: homo insanissimus: uter est insanior horum? H.: insanior cupiditas: insanissima contio: amor Martis, V.: sidera, H.

—Outrageous, monstrous, extravagant, excessive: substructiones: montes, L.: labor, V.: trepidatio, L.

—Rapt, inspired: vates, V.

—Maddening: aqua, O.
